Product Reading Spelling Writing Underlying Ability Cognitive ProcessingOther Relevant

Information

AWMA Working Memory

ART Continuous Text Reading - oral reading* Note: This test can only be used qualitatively.

Beery VMI 6th Edition Motor Co-ordination and Visual Perceptual Skills

CTOPP-2 Phonological Processing and Speed of Processing

DASH 17+ Free Writing Speed of Processing

DTVP-A Motor Co-ordination and Visual Perceptual Skills

GORT-5 Continuous Text Reading - oral reading

GSRT Continuous Text Reading - silent reading

TOWRE-2 Single Word Recognition and Non-Word Reading

*WAIS-IVUK Underlying AbilityWorking Memory and Speed of Processing

WASI-ll Underlying Ability

*WIAT-IIUK Single Word Recognition, Non-Word Reading and Continuous Text Reading

Single Word Attainments in Numeracy

WIAT-IIUK for Teachers Single Word Recognition and Continuous Text Reading Single Word

*WISC-IVUK Up to Ceiling of TestWorking Memory and Speed of Processing. Up to Ceiling of Test.

*WMS-IVUK Working Memory

WRMT-III Single Word Recognition, Continuous Text Reading - silent reading, Non-Word Reading and Listening Comprehension

*These tests are CL1 and only available to chartered psychologists.
